Ernest Henry papers
Collection
This collection of photocopied papers has been bound in two volumes and includes: reminiscences, letters and field notes compiled by Ernest Henry concerning his exploring trips and mining ventures. Frequent mention is made of his contacts with Aboriginal people. Also included are: copies of the biography of Henry, 'The prospector of Argylla', by Sidney Evan Pearson; information compiled by Pearson on the Kalkadoons; biographical notes on Arthur Douglas Henry and Edward Campbell Earl; newspaper clippings on Ernest Henry and information on the death of Inspector Beresford.
Ernest Henry emigrated to Australia in 1857. After working in the Riverina and the Darling Downs he took up Baroondah Station near Roma, and later Mt McConnell Station. He explored the areas around Cloncurry and the Flinders River and discovered large copper deposits at Cloncurry, including the Mount Oxide mine.
